A Birthday Salute to "Fearless Frank"


Hidden City Philadelphia Celebrates a Philadelphia Architect along Boat House Row

Happy 172nd Birthday, Frank Furness! He was an architect who designed more than 600 buildings, and most of them are located in the Philadelphia area. Hidden City Philadelphia, a web magazine that aims to foster "public dialogue by the exploration of the intersection of people and place, and tension between the past and the possible future," is holding the Birthday event at Castle Ringstetten, the home of the Undine Barge Club. The Barge Club is a hidden gem that is said to have the most remarkable locker room in America.

The event will be catered and the event will also serve wine, beer and victorian cocktails. A tour of the building starts at 5 PM before the party. Festivities will commence at 6 PM at the Castle. Registration ends Nov. 10th, and the cost to register is $40 unless you are a Hidden City Philadelphia member ($25).  Visit Hidden City Philadelphia for more information on becoming a member.  Address is 4442 Kelly Drive, Philadelphia, Pa.

Don't miss this rare opportunity to explore two of Furness's lesser known, but remarkable "Hidden" spaces!
